Soldano SLO 30 mini

I know this is no replacement for the SLO 30. However for a 12 X 14 music room I think if could work well.

Anyone who has one what are you using for a cabinet?

I’ve seen reviews stating this is a phenomenally good amplifier not even considering the price.

I’ve seen reviews stating it’s very close to the SLO 100 in tone but obviously not power.

I got one when they first came out and I had an SLO 100 too. The mini gets the tone, but it's not going to do much in a 4x12. It's very speaker sensitive. Maybe grab an unloaded 1x12 cab and experiment with various speakers.

When I had my SLO, I almost exclusively used the crunch, not OD, channel. The Mini doesn't clean up as much, so it's pretty distorted. I recently got a Marshall 4010 and it's such a fire breather, I have to tame the distortion with 12AT7 preamp tubes and may go down some more. My Friedman Dirty Shirley is too dark and can use a boost now and then. But she's for sale to make room for the 4010.
